Over the trailing twelve months, DO & CO Aktiengesellschaft generated revenue of €2.4B at a net margin of 4.4%. Revenue declined 2.0% year over year. It earns a return on equity of 27.8%. Net debt stands at €102M. Fundamentals as of Jun 24, 2026

About the company
DO & CO Aktiengesellschaft provides catering services in Austria, Turkey, Great Britain, the United States, Spain, Germany, and internationally. It operates through three divisions: Airline Catering; International Event Catering; and Restaurants, Lounges & Hotel. The company offers airline catering services; and event catering, infrastructure, and planning services. The company also engages in the operation of lounges, retail stores, airport catering, restaurants and Demel café, hotels, and staff restaurants. It operates restaurants and cafes under the DO & CO, Hédiard, HENRY, AIOLI, and Demel brands. The company was founded in 1981 and is headquartered in Vienna, Austria.
